Economic Growth, Structural Change, and Women’s Earnings in India

The last two decades have seen a large churn in the Indian female workforce. However, this increase has not led to a systematic reduction in the unexplained earnings gap, write Amit Basole and Rosa Abraham, in India in Transition.
